Roof vent flashing repair services focus on fixing the metal or rubber components that seal around roof vents, such as exhaust fans, plumbing stacks, and attic vents. Over time, these flashings can become cracked, corroded, or displaced due to weather exposure, temperature changes, and aging materials. Repairing or replacing damaged flashing helps restore the integrity of the roof’s barrier against water intrusion, preventing leaks and potential damage to the underlying structure. Skilled contractors assess the condition of existing flashings and perform targeted repairs to ensure a proper seal around roof penetrations.
These services address common problems like water leaks, mold growth, and wood rot caused by compromised vent flashings. When flashing fails, water can seep into the roof cavity, leading to interior damage, increased energy costs, and the development of mold or mildew. Properly functioning vent flashing is essential for maintaining the roof’s weatherproofing capabilities and protecting the interior spaces of a property. Repair professionals typically identify signs of flashing failure during inspections and recommend appropriate corrective measures to extend the roof’s lifespan.

Cost Range - Roof vent flashing repair typically costs between $150 and $400 per repair, depending on the extent of the damage and the type of roofing material. For example, a simple flashing replacement might be closer to $150, while more extensive repairs could reach $400 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for flashing repairs generally range from $75 to $150 per hour. The total cost depends on the complexity of the job and the local rates charged by contractors in Lincolnwood, IL and surrounding areas.
Material Costs - The price for flashing materials varies from $20 to $50 per piece, with higher-end or specialized materials costing more. The overall cost will depend on the number of flashing sections that need replacement or repair.
Additional Fees - Some contractors may charge extra for additional services such as roof inspection or minor repairs to surrounding areas, which can add $50 to $200 to the total cost. These fees vary based on the scope of work required by local pros.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
